Product Description
The Yokogawa AAI543-H50/A4S10, also cataloged as the AAI543 analog input module, operates as a dedicated hardware component for 4-20 mA and 1-5 V DC signal acquisition within the Yokogawa distributed control system (DCS) backplane network.

Channel-to-Channel Isolation and 4-20 mA Loop Behavior
Each of the 16 input channels is galvanically isolated at 500 VAC channel-to-channel, which suppresses ground loop currents and restricts common-mode noise propagation across the analog front end. The current input path presents a fixed 250 ohm shunt, producing a 1-5 V DC internal drop across the 4-20 mA envelope. Voltage mode engages a high-impedance buffer exceeding 10 M ohm to avoid load-induced span drift. All channels are scanned in a fixed 100 ms batch cycle; therefore, no individual channel prioritization or staggered sampling is executed. The module does not terminate HART carriers—signal conditioning stops at the ADC stage.
Frequently Asked Questions
Q: Does the AAI543-H50/A4S10 support hot-swap replacement on a live DCS node?
A: Hot-swap is permitted only when the host rack and firmware revision explicitly enable I/O module online replacement. Backplane power must remain within 24 VDC +/-5%; removal under out-of-range supply can corrupt node configuration handshake.
Q: What is the maximum loop source resistance allowed for a 4-20 mA transmitter feeding this module?
A: With a 250 ohm input shunt and 24 VDC loop supply, the transmitter must tolerate the module's 1-5 V DC drop plus cable loss. Keep total loop burden under 600 ohm to retain 4 mA zero accuracy within +/-0.1% of span.
Q: Can mixed current and voltage signals be assigned per channel on the same module?
A: No. Per the AAI543 hardware definition, input type is selected by module variant and wiring practice, not by per-channel software reconfiguration. The AAI543-H50 accepts 4-20 mA by default; 1-5 V DC requires correct terminal strapping and excludes simultaneous current-mode use on adjacent channels unless isolated wiring confirms no shunt conflict.
Field Installation Guidelines
Mount the module on a 35 mm DIN rail or panel bracket with at least 20 mm clearance above and below for convection. Secure retaining screws to 0.6 Nm. Route analog input cables in separate trays from 24 VDC power and relay output runs; maintain 150 mm physical separation or apply grounded steel conduit. Shield drain wires terminate once at the DCS cabinet ground bus, never at the field transmitter side, to prevent ground loop formation. Verify 24 VDC supply ripple stays below 100 mV peak-to-peak before backplane engagement. After insertion, confirm module ready LED and perform a forced 4 mA / 20 mA loop test per channel using a calibrated source before handing the tag to control logic.
